Geocache Description:

An easy cache in a great location at the Bay of Skaill. Stealth is likely to be required as this area can be very busy particularly during the summer.

Please ensure the cache is firmly jammed back under the rock to ensure it does not get blown away!!

This is a fantastic place to watch the sea particularly during winter storms when the sea thunders in to the bay. There are some excellent walks all around the cache.

Skara Brae is close by and is well worth a visit, being one of the most visited and important archaeological sites in the UK. Indeed, it is the best preserved Neolithic village in Northern Europe. Further information can be found on the attached webpage.

Skaill House is also worth a visit if you have time.

The cache is a 35mm film canister with log and pencil
